Ogilvy has been creating impact for brands through iconic, culture-changing, value-driving ideas since the company was founded. It builds on that legacy through Borderless Creativity – innovating at the intersections of its advertising, public relations, relationship design, consulting, and health capabilities with experts collaborating across over 120 offices in nearly 90 countries.

Ogilvy UK has been creating iconic ideas that deliver impact at scale for clients since 1948. Ogilvy UK brings together brand advertising, customer experience marketing, PR, influence and consulting, all fuelled by Behavioural Science. Our world-class creative campaigns deliver solutions for clients including Molson Coors, Valeo Foods UK, Argos, Mondelēz International, Unilever, TK Maxx and Pernod Ricard.

The Role: We’re looking for an Account Director to join our Fan Engagement team. We fuel fandom to drive business impact for our clients. For Rights Holders, Leagues and Teams, we help them understand, grow, engage and monetise their fans. For Brands, we help them reach and engage fans through partnership activation that turns fans into consumers.
